| field studies on culicoides (diptera: ceratopogonidae) activity and response to deltamethrin applications to sheep in northeastern spain. | an enclosure trapping experiment compared numbers and engorgement of culicoides spp. taken from treated sheep (7.5% deltamethrin) to culicoides from untreated sheep. attack rates were low (0.2/min), but 58% of culicoides obsoletus s.l. and 67% of culicoides parroti kieffer engorged on untreated sheep, and no engorgement occurred on treated sheep on 0 and 4 d posttreatment. a uv light trap in a livestock barn collected eight culicoides spp. (510 individuals), dominated by c. obsoletus (meigen) (6 ... | 2010 | 20180316 |
| host preferences of ornithophilic biting midges of the genus culicoides in the eastern balkans. | many biting midges of the genus culicoides latreille, 1809 (diptera: ceratopogonidae) are competent vectors of a diverse number of pathogens. the identification of their feeding behaviour and of vector-host associations is essential for understanding their transmission capacity. by applying two different nested polymerase chain reaction (pcr) assays, of which one targeted the avian cyt b gene and the other targeted the coi gene of a wide range of vertebrates, we identified the blood hosts of six ... | 2015 | 25689114 |
| degree of associations among vectors of the genus culicoides (diptera: ceratopogonidae) and host bird species with respect to haemosporidian parasites in ne bulgaria. | the occurrence of haemosporidians in biting midges of the genus culicoides is examined in north-east bulgaria in order to reveal their potential role for parasite transmission. a pcr-based technique amplifying part of the mitochondrial cytochrome b gene of the parasite is applied on naturally infected biting midges. totally, 640 parous individuals of four species and 95 blood-fed individuals of six species of culicoides are examined for the presence of dna of haemosporidians. haemosporidian gene ... | 2014 | 25280514 |
